Instructions
Making whole wheat pizza dough:
Take whole wheat flour, salt, olive oil and honey in a food processor with dough attachment. You can use stand mixer to knead the dough or do it by hand.
NOTE: if using instant yeast then add directly into the dough. If using active dry yeast then dissolve in warm water and rest for 10-15 minutes. Once it gets frothy, use this water to knead the dough.
Pulse it till everything is combined.
Add water. Start will less amount of water and gradually add more water as needed.
Run the food processor till you get nice smooth dough.
Take a big bowl and grease it with oil all around.
Take smooth dough ball and put inside the bowl. Brush the surface of the dough with oil.
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and let it rise in dark, warm place for 1 ½ to 2 hours.
Other preparation:
While the dough is resting, make the pizza sauce.
Also prepare the veggies for toppings.
Also grate the cheese and keep it ready.
Making pizza recipe:
Preheat the oven to 450 degrees F or 230 degrees C for at least 15 minutes.
Line a baking dish with aluminium foil and keep it aside.
After the resting time, the whole wheat pizza dough will get more than doubled in size.
Punch it down and divide into three equal portions.
Now roll into 6 inch diameter circle, the thickness of the crust is medium. Brush the surface generously with olive oil.
Now place the rolled pizza, oiled side down on prepared tray.
Again brush the other surface with oil.
Bake into preheated oven for 7-8 minutes. Remove from the oven.
Spread around 3-4 tablespoons of pizza sauce on top.
